However, we are not consistent with this, e.g. that works for reductions `air.mean((""lat"", ""lon""))`","{""total_count"": 0, ""+1"": 0, ""-1"": 0, ""laugh"": 0, ""hooray"": 0, ""confused"": 0, ""heart"": 0, ""rocket"": 0, ""eyes"": 0}",,787847449 https://github.com/pydata/xarray/issues/4821#issuecomment-762521955,https://api.github.com/repos/pydata/xarray/issues/4821,762521955,MDEyOklzc3VlQ29tbWVudDc2MjUyMTk1NQ==,10194086,2021-01-19T00:04:30Z,2021-01-19T00:04:30Z,MEMBER,"Yes, I am marking that as a bug. The problem is here: https://github.com/pydata/xarray/blob/295606707a0464cd13727794a979f5b709cd92a1/xarray/core/dataset.py#L5612-L5613 as the tuple is not a list it ends up as `[('x', 'y')]`. That should probably be ```python if isinstance(variables, str): variables = [variables] ``` or ```python if not isinstance(variables, (list, tuple)): variables = [variables] ``` ","{""total_count"": 0, ""+1"": 0, ""-1"": 0, ""laugh"": 0, ""hooray"": 0, ""confused"": 0, ""heart"": 0, ""rocket"": 0, ""eyes"": 0}",,787847449
